Tiwa Savage: I Actually Had Saloon Confrontation With Seyi Shay

As reported by Punch, Nigerian music icon Tiwa Savage has broken her silence on her long-running feud with fellow Afro beat artist Seyi Shay, revealing new details about their infamous 2021 salon confrontation and the reasons behind their fallout.

During an interview on the Off Air podcast hosted by Gbemi O and Toolz, Tiwa opened up about the true cause of their dispute, which had remained largely unclear until her recent comments.

According to the Somebody’s Son hitmaker, the disagreement began after Seyi Shay released a diss track and circulated unfounded allegations that Tiwa had been blocking opportunities for other female musicians.

Tiwa dismissed those claims, maintaining that she has always advocated for women in the entertainment industry. She said the accusations were completely untrue and emotionally distressing.

“If someone wrongs me, I’ll let them know directly. I don’t pretend everything is fine in public. You can’t release a diss track about me and then expect me to smile at you in a salon,” Tiwa remarked.

Her remarks revisited the viral video of their heated exchange in a Lagos salon, where she refused Seyi’s friendly gesture due to their unresolved differences. Until now, Tiwa had stayed silent about the deeper context of that incident.

Tiwa clarified that her response was rooted in honesty, not hostility. “I’m not one to fake relationships. I prefer to address issues face-to-face instead of pretending,” she said, noting that being genuine is a core value in both her personal and professional life.

Reaffirming her dedication to female empowerment, Tiwa added, “I’ve never tried to hold anyone back. I’ve always supported women in music because I understand how challenging it is. Hearing those false things about me was painful.”
